How Altime LS Syrup works:
Altime LS Syrup combines ambroxol, levosalbutamol, and guaifenesin to alleviate cough and breathing difficulties stemming from mucus congestion. Ambroxol's mucolytic action thins airway mucus, facilitating expectoration. Levosalbutamol, a bronchodilator, relaxes airway muscles, improving airflow. Guaifenesin, an expectorant, further liquefies mucus, assisting its removal via coughing. This synergistic effect clears mucus, eases breathing, and soothes coughs related to mucus accumulation.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Alcohol consumption alongside Altime LS Syrup may pose safety risks; physician consultation is advised.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The safety of Altime LS Syrup during pregnancy is uncertain. While human research is scant, animal studies indicate pot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the risks and advantages before prescribing this medication.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Data on Altime LS Syrup's compatibility with breastfeeding are unavailable. Seek medical advice from your physician.
DrivingUNSAFE
Altime LS Syrup can cause drowsiness, blurred vision, and dizziness, potentially impairing alertness. Driving should be avoided if these effects are experienced.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should use Altime LS Syrup judiciously; dosage modification may be required.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with hepatic impairment should use Altime LS Syrup judiciously; d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
What if you forget to take Altime LS Syrup :
Should you forget a dose of Altime LS Syrup,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
